http://www.carltonfc.com.au/Season2007/ ... wsId=51677 Following on from the success of last year's 1906 Premiership story, the Carlton Football Club commissioned (asked) the Blueseum Writing Crew to put together the story of the 1907 win, our second in a row and overall. What we found was a ripping story of not only Champions of the era, but also a great finals game, utilising both existing resources and from newspapers at the time. Told as a 3-part series, the above is part 1. |
